This charming spot for afternoon tea could have appeared straight out of an English village, but is conveniently here in Denver instead, right on Platte Street. Don't be confused, the building address may be 15th Street, but the stores on the main floor mostly face Platte Street. The tea shop is near the far east end. There is validated parking in the Parkwell lot behind the building. The shop is cozy and very cute with seating for about three dozen. We visited the day after Valentine's and things were still decorated for the holiday. The staff is very welcoming and we were soon seated after needing a bit of help with the Parkwell Web site. The rules for afternoon tea were quickly explained. Each person receives an individual pot of tea and can order as many different flavors/varieties as they wish to try. A traditional, vertical rack for each couple contains two plates of sandwiches, a plate of scones, and a plate of cookies and petit fours. This is a lot of food. We received three sets of sandwiches including turkey, cucumber, and curried chicken salad plus a bruschetta. These were all delicious, particularly the bruchetta which had a great mix of flavors. I love scones and we received both a strawberry and a traditional one with a plate of ramekins containing jam, clotted cream, and lemon curd. Very authentic and very tasty. Tea service included three timers to ensure the perfect steeping time, a plate on which to place the tea leaf basket after steeping, a strainer for each cup, and a little container to hold the strainer. Just be sure to keep a finger on the tea pot lid when you pour! We were stuffed at this point, so we only nibbled a bit of the chocolate petit four and were given a beautiful box in which to take home the balance of the desserts. We even each received a final cup of tea to go! Service was friendly and efficient. This is a great experience for my fellow lovers of afternoon tea and very authentic. We enjoyed every bit of it. The shop offers nearly 100 tea varieties plus cocktails, wine, and champagne. There's a happy hour from 4pm to 6pm daily. There's also a café menu if you don't want the full tea service and they love to host special events.

one of my favorite experiences when visiting denver - the selection of teas is diverse and plentiful, the vibes joyful and vivacious, and wait staff attentive and relatable! you can opt in for the $60 1.5 hour tea service to try as many teas as you wish complete with a tower of scones, desserts and finger sandwiches. you can also order specialty teas to go, buy tea by the ounce to brew yourself (butterscotch, blue sunshine, blueberry, strawberry, jasmine leaves are some of my favorites right now) or order items a la carte ($7 pot of tea, refillable as many times as you want with new hot water) which ive opted for lately. the space is quaint and lovely, a little tight, but adorned with pink, flowers, and a few pillows for comfort. happy hour starts at 4pm with a few additional food selections. reserve a table online through opentable for guaranteed seating. options for both indoor and outdoor seating are available. parking is behind the building, with an option for validated parking (wait until you get in the restaurant to sign up for your parking with their qr code for 1.5 hours free). a huge, heartfelt thank you to babes tea room for existing and another to caleb for providing such a lovely experience on my latest visit!
